Our Projects Infrastructure and Construction Team

The Projects Infrastructure and Construction practice group is part of the Infrastructure Construction and Property Line of Business. Our construction team provides end-to-end legal support on infrastructure projects – from project structuring and advice on procurement options, financing, tender strategy, contract documentation, and negotiation, through to contract administration, maintenance issues, and dispute resolution. We have assisted governments, consortia, financiers and subcontractors across the full spectrum of project delivery. Our construction and infrastructure team has built a market-leading reputation as key advisers on domestic and international major projects and transactions across a wide range of industry sectors.

Your role

An exciting opportunity exists for an experienced Legal Executive Assistant to join our Perth, Projects, Infrastructure and Construction team. This is a 12 Month Fixed Term Contract position. This role is providing high quality administrative support to enable this busy team to deliver market leading legal and consulting services.

As a key addition to this team, some of your responsibilities will include

Proactive diary and email management

Document production and amendments

Liaising with clients and stakeholders to foster relationships, and maintaining client databases and key contact information

Monthly client billing and client/matter reporting

Assist with general financial hygiene including timesheet entries/modification, debt collections, voucher requests, client monies, client reporting

Arrange general and trust account receipting and disbursing of funds

File management, including matter opening and closing & electronic and physical filing

Travel arrangements and meeting coordination

Reconciling corporate expenses

Other general administrative tasks and ad hoc duties as required

What you need

To be successful in this role, you will have experience in a Legal Executive Assistant role. You will also possess the following attributes:

Excellent prioritisation and organisational skills

High level of accuracy and attention to detail

The ability to work independently and to communicate with clarity and confidence at all levels

Strong understanding of MS Office applications, including Word, Excel, PowerPoint, Teams and other software

A demonstrated commitment to high internal/external service standards

A proactive approach and high levels of initiative
